What does the role involve?
- Delivering 1st and 2nd line support to end users across desktop, network, and business systems
- Managing helpdesk tickets and ensuring timely resolution of issues
- Installing, maintaining, and upgrading IT hardware and software
- Setting up and removing user accounts in line with company policies
- Maintaining accurate asset and support documentation
- Participating in a weekend support rota (typically 1 in 4)
What we’re looking for:
- Experience in an IT support role (ideally 1st/2nd line in a busy environment)
- Working knowledge of Windows OS and Microsoft Office
- Excellent communication skills with a strong customer service focus
- Ability to explain technical issues in simple terms
- Strong troubleshooting skills and a methodical approach to problem-solving
- A flexible, team-oriented mindset with a genuine interest in emerging technologies
